Chelsea

The neighborhood of Chelsea is one of the most attractive places of all Manhattan; this area is the most idyllic of the city to absorb the art in all its splendor of the hand of numerous private galleries that contain a huge amount of works for all tastes. In the neighborhood you can find many homes of artists, bohemians and young entrepreneurs, is one of the sites with the best nightlife and with many restaurants and cafes where you can have an unforgettable dinner and enjoy a neighborhood filled with fashion, you will find different galleries to the attending the most prestigious art critics and dozens of tourists and curious people who come to admire the unmatched works found there. One of the most important places is the area of Historic District of Chelsea, this is a place where you can see the vestiges of the past with industrial warehouses and old buildings. Today, all of those buildings have been restored; to visit them you have to go through the streets 20 and 25, between the eighth and tenth avenues. If you like the antiques you can take a walk by Antiques Garage, a small market where you can purchase antique collections interesting, this market is located in the 112 street 25 between the sixth and seventh avenues only on Saturdays and Sundays.
